リストからランダムなアイテムを選択しようとしていますが、いくつかのボタンタップの後に繰り返しアイテムが表示され、同じアイテムが2回または3回表示されます。行。完全なリストが実行されていない限り、リスト内のアイテムの繰り返しを停止するのにどのようなコードを使用できますか?ランダムリストの反復アイテムを防止するコードMIT App Inventor
は、ここに私のコードです: Random item in list
リストからランダムなアイテムを選択しようとしていますが、いくつかのボタンタップの後に繰り返しアイテムが表示され、同じアイテムが2回または3回表示されます。行。完全なリストが実行されていない限り、リスト内のアイテムの繰り返しを停止するのにどのようなコードを使用できますか?ランダムリストの反復アイテムを防止するコードMIT App Inventor
は、ここに私のコードです: Random item in list
あなたが最初にソートされたリストをいくつかのランダムなキーとし、その反復の後にあなたのリストをソートするランダムシャッフルアルゴリズムを使用することができます - すべての項目は、擬似になりますランダム。詳細を持っているのwikiの記事:私が代わりにpick a random item
ブロックのrandom integer
ブロックを使用してこの例ではhttps://en.wikipedia.org/wiki/Fisher -Yates_shuffle
の代わりに[誰かが私の質問に答えるとき、私は何をすべき?]ここを参照してください(https://stackoverflow.com/help/someone-answers)「ありがとう」と言って。あなたはまた、[ツアーを取る](http://stackoverflow.com/tour)、Stackoverflowの仕組みを学ぶことができます... – Taifun